Peeper logo #20972Peep'er noun 1. A chicken just breaking the shell; a young bird. 2. One who peeps; a prying person; a spy. « Who's there? peepers , . . . eavesdroppers?» J. Webster. 3. The eye; as, to close the peepers . [ Colloq.]
